"""Tests for the stat-based special-file guard in read_file_tool. The name blocklist (_is_blocked_device) catches /dev/* and /proc/* aliases; _special_file_kind catches the CLASS — any FIFO/socket/device anywhere. Without it, read_file on a workspace FIFO blocks until the exec timeout. """ import json import os import socket import pytest from tools.file_tools import _special_file_kind, read_file_tool class TestSpecialFileKind: def test_regular_file(self, tmp_path): p = tmp_path / "a.txt" p.write_text("hi") assert _special_file_kind(p) is None def test_directory(self, tmp_path): assert _special_file_kind(tmp_path) is None def test_missing_path(self, tmp_path): assert _special_file_kind(tmp_path / "nope") is None def test_fifo(self, tmp_path): fifo = tmp_path / "p.pipe" os.mkfifo(fifo) assert "FIFO" in (_special_file_kind(fifo) or "") def test_socket(self, tmp_path): sock_path = tmp_path / "s.sock" s = socket.socket(socket.AF_UNIX) try: s.bind(str(sock_path)) assert "socket" in (_special_file_kind(sock_path) or "") finally: s.close() def test_symlink_to_fifo_followed(self, tmp_path): fifo = tmp_path / "p.pipe" os.mkfifo(fifo) link = tmp_path / "innocent.txt" link.symlink_to(fifo) assert "FIFO" in (_special_file_kind(link) or "") def test_char_device(self): if not os.path.exists("/dev/null"): pytest.skip("no /dev/null") assert "character device" in (_special_file_kind("/dev/null") or "") class TestReadFileToolFifoGuard: def test_fifo_read_returns_note_instantly(self, tmp_path, monkeypatch): import time monkeypatch.setenv("TERMINAL_CWD", str(tmp_path)) fifo = tmp_path / "live.pipe" os.mkfifo(fifo) t0 = time.monotonic() result = json.loads(read_file_tool(str(fifo))) assert time.monotonic() - t0 < 5, "guard must not block on the FIFO" assert result["success"] is False assert "FIFO" in result["note"] assert "no read was attempted" in result["note"] def test_regular_file_unaffected(self, tmp_path, monkeypatch): monkeypatch.setenv("TERMINAL_CWD", str(tmp_path)) f = tmp_path / "ok.txt" f.write_text("alpha\nbeta\n") result = json.loads(read_file_tool(str(f))) assert result.get("success", True) is not False assert "alpha" in result.get("content", "")
